Trade 2 of 2

Houston Texans and New Orleans Saints

Houston Texans Win Tier: standard Confidence: high

New Orleans traded picks 123 and 163 to Houston to move up to No. 107 for running back Antonio Pittman. Pittman did not survive final cuts, leaving the Saints with no regular-season return from the move. Houston used No. 123 on Fred Bennett, who started eight games and intercepted three passes as a rookie, giving the Texans the clear advantage.
